|a The fourth dimension in geodesy: Observing the deformation of the earth -- Absolute gravimetry as an operational tool for geodynamics research -- Satellite gravity gradiometry: A future technique for global high resolution gravity field recovery -- Separation of inertia and gravitation in airborne gravimetry with GPS -- Precise gravimetric geoid computations over large regions -- A revision of R. Mather's work on the determination of stationary sea surface topography and global vertical datum definition -- The effects of a possible change in climate on the earth's figure -- Glacial rebound and sea-level change: An example of deformation of the earth by surface loading -- Geodetic analysis of motion at a convergent plate boundary -- Four dimensional adjustment of the finnish first-order triangulation: Results of a test computation -- Precise geodynamic measurements in South America -- Accuracy of GPS in crustal deformation studies: Observation and adjustment design -- Monitoring crustal motion in Papua New Guinea using the global positioning system -- The determination of present-day tectonic motions from laser ranging to LAGEOS -- Nonlinear inversion of geodetic and geophysical data : Diagnosing nonlinearity
